Debbie Gibson and 80s pop star Tiffany will star in a SyFy original movie, 'Mega Python vs. Gatoroid,' The Hollywood Reporter reports. The film will be directed by Mary Lambert and written by Naomi Selfman.  

Gibson will play an animal rights activist who frees snakes from pet stores, allowing them to escape to the Everglades and grow to incredible sizes.  Tiffany will play a park ranger who saves alligators through dangerous methods.  Gibson and Tiffany will fight at a party and in the swamps. 

SyFy executive Thomas Vitale said that the film was inspired by Tiffany's desire to work with Gibson, as well as the media portrayal of the two pop stars as rivals.  Vitale added, "They loved the idea of taking this perceived rivalry and having some fun with it."  The film will air in 2011.

Gibson's hit songs include 'Foolish Beat,' 'Only in My Dreams,' 'Shake Your Love,' 'Out of the Blue,' and 'Lost in Your Eyes.'  Her stage credits include LES MISERABLES, GREASE, FUNNY GIRL, BEAUTY AND THE BEAST, GYPSY, CHICAGO, and CABARET.  Tiffany's hit songs include 'I Think We're Alone Now,' 'Could've Been,' 'Feelings of Forever,' and 'All This Time.'  She has recently appeared on film in 'Necrosis.'
